What is a Sci-Fi Name Generator?

A sci-fi name generator is a software tool or online application that generates unique, futuristic names. These names are often inspired by elements of science fiction, such as:

  • Alien species
  • Intergalactic locations
  • Spacecraft
  • Advanced technologies
  • Futuristic societies

These generators offer a blend of linguistic creativity and thematic relevance, helping creators develop names that fit seamlessly into the sci-fi genre.

How Does a Sci-Fi Name Generator Work?

The functionality of a sci-fi name generator is straightforward yet highly effective. Here’s how it typically works:

  1. Input Parameters:
    • Users may specify criteria such as:
      • Name type (character, planet, spaceship, etc.)
      • Gender (for character names)
      • Style (alien, robotic, fantasy-inspired)
    • Some tools allow customization based on syllables, themes, or cultural influences.
  2. Algorithm Processing:
    • The generator uses algorithms to combine prefixes, roots, and suffixes from its database.
    • Some advanced tools incorporate linguistic patterns or user-defined inputs.
  3. Generated Results:
    • A list of names is presented, which can be refined further based on the user’s needs.

Types of Sci-Fi Name Generators

1. Character Name Generators

These generate names for heroes, villains, or supporting characters in sci-fi stories. Examples include:

  • Human Names: Suitable for futuristic Earth-based characters (e.g., Zane Thalor, Astra Nova).
  • Alien Names: Unique and often unpronounceable combinations (e.g., Xyrrl Qarnak, Lyath’hor).

Tips for Choosing the Perfect Sci-Fi Name

1. Match the Genre

Ensure the name aligns with your story’s tone, whether it’s cyberpunk, space opera, or dystopian sci-fi.

2. Consider Pronunciation

Even futuristic names should be somewhat pronounceable for readers or players.

3. Reflect Culture

If your story features different species or civilizations, the names should reflect distinct linguistic or cultural traits.

4. Avoid Clichés

Stay away from overused prefixes or suffixes like “Xan” or “-tron.” Aim for originality.

5. Test the Name in Context

Write the name in sentences to see how it fits with the story’s narrative and other elements.
